在小说网站运营领域,杰奇站群一直是站长们热议的话题。无论是新手站长寻求快速搭建多站点矩阵,还是资深运营者希望优化现有站群架构,掌握杰奇站群的核心技术都至关重要。本文将深入剖析杰奇站群从环境部署到内容分发的完整流程,为你提供可直接落地的操作方案。
一、杰奇站群的基础环境配置
搭建杰奇站群的第一步是准备服务器环境。建议采用Linux系统(CentOS 7+或Ubuntu 20.04),配合Nginx或Apache作为Web服务器。PHP版本需选择7.3-8.0之间,并安装以下扩展:pdo_mysql、mbstring、curl、gd。数据库建议使用MySQL 5.7或MariaDB 10.3+。
具体操作步骤:
- 通过SSH登录服务器,执行
apt update && apt upgrade(Ubuntu)或yum update(CentOS) - 安装LNMP/LAMP环境,推荐使用OneinStack或LNMP一键安装包
- 创建站点目录并分配权限:
mkdir -p /data/wwwroot/domain1 && chmod -R 755 /data/wwwroot - 配置伪静态规则,杰奇站群通常需要开启URL重写模块,Nginx配置示例:
location / { if (!-e $request_filename) { rewrite ^(.*)$ /index.php?s=$1 last; } }
二、杰奇站群的数据库架构与多站点联动
杰奇站群的核心优势在于通过共享数据库实现多站点数据同步。建议采用“主库+从库”架构:主库存储用户、小说、章节等核心数据,每个站点拥有独立的从库或采用分表策略。以下为推荐方案:
- 创建主数据库:
CREATE DATABASE jieqi_main CHARACTER SET utf8mb4 COLLATE utf8mb4_unicode_ci; - 在杰奇系统配置文件中设置
$jieqi['db']['host'] = '主库IP';和$jieqi['db']['user'] = '连接用户'; - 为每个站点分配独立前缀,例如
site1_article、site2_article,避免表名冲突 - 使用MySQL复制功能或第三方同步工具(如MaxScale)实现数据实时同步
注意:当杰奇站群规模超过10个站点时,建议采用读写分离方案,将查询操作分配到从库,写入操作集中到主库。
三、杰奇站群的内容自动化分发策略
内容更新是站群运营的难点。通过杰奇系统内置的采集规则和自定义脚本,可以实现自动化内容分发。推荐采用以下流程:
1. 在杰奇后台“采集管理”模块中设置通用采集规则,匹配主流小说源网站
2. 编写PHP脚本定时执行采集任务:0 */3 * * * php /data/wwwroot/domain1/cron/collect.php
3. 利用杰奇站群的“内容分发”功能,将采集到的章节自动推送到各站点对应的分类下
4. 配置去重机制:在数据库中添加UNIQUE INDEX约束,防止重复章节插入
对于已有内容库的站群,可通过批量导入工具加速。例如使用杰奇自带的admin/import.php接口,配合CSV文件一次性导入数万章节。注意导入前需关闭站点缓存,避免数据错乱。
四、杰奇站群的SEO优化与风险规避
杰奇站群的搜索引擎优化需要平衡内容质量和站点权重分配。以下是经过验证的优化策略:
- 每个站点绑定独立域名,IP地址尽量分散在不同C段
- 站群内站点互相链接时使用“nofollow”属性,避免权重传递过度集中
- 利用robots.txt差异化爬虫抓取规则,例如主站允许所有抓取,子站限制抓取频率
- 部署CDN加速,推荐Cloudflare或国内阿里云CDN,降低单服务器IP风险
风险规避方面:定期检查各站点内容相似度,使用杰奇站群的“内容替换”功能对文章进行微调,例如替换同义词、调整段落顺序。同时配置监控告警,当某站点收录量骤降时及时排查问题。
总结:杰奇站群的搭建并非一蹴而就,需要从环境配置、数据库架构、内容分发到SEO优化形成完整闭环。通过本文提供的技术方案,你可以快速构建一个稳定高效的杰奇站群系统。建议从小规模测试开始,逐步扩展站点数量,同时关注搜索引擎算法变化,持续调整运营策略。记住,站群的核心价值在于提供优质内容,技术手段只是实现这一目标的工具。